> How to get it? Which sources.list is required?
> Can you share via Debian wiki.

Use Debian Sid + Experimental. apt-get dist-upgrade -u. Look closely at what 
gets removed.

In case it wants to remove kdenetwork, kdemultimedia and kdeedu, you can try 
to install-upgrade them to KDE Applications 14.12 versions by using apt-get 
-t experimental. But it may deinstall your KDE SC 4.14. So it may be better 
to do it afterwards and let it remove it temporarily. I did it from running 
KDE SC 4.14 desktop. It may be safer to do this on TTY1 :)

Make sure kwin-x11 is installed.

Also upgrade kdegraphics with Okular, Gwenview, … (is at 14.12) and kde-
baseapps with Dolphin, Konsole, … (is at 15.04) to experimental versions

Make sure sddm is installed, but I bet it will. I am not sure whether its 
mandatory, but for an integrated experience, select sddm as display manager 
(dpkg-reconfigure sddm).

Log out. Log in with Plasma Workspace as session.

If you do not want experimental, wait a bit longer for upload of packages to 
unstable.

I won´t do any wiki page at this time and preliminary stage. This is still 
just for early adopters. And once all stuff is in Sid my experimental hints 
are outdated.
